Through Mortgage Coach, Dave has helped elevate loan officers to a higher level over the last three decades with innovative training and digestible content. The platform helps put power into the Loan Officer's hands at the point of sale by empowering them with full pictures of the borrower's situation, so they can discuss "advice, not price" and sell to the borrower's true needs. Dave also discusses his partnership with Sales Boomerang and how that will shape their future together, and dives into "Scriptapalooza" and how it can benefit anyone in the industry. Before the end you'll hear some of Dave's top lead management tactics for success, and he will share his take on what the mortgage landscape will look like five years from now in 2027! On this episode Shane and Sean talk about how the divide and conquer strategy is critical for your growth. They also break down how to delegate your duties, setting expectations, and how to set up your first critical hire. 1:30 The divide and conquer conversation6:30 Delegation10:05 Your first hire 14:45 Don't compare yourself to others18:00 Set expectations and upsell your staffQuotes:“Right now is a great time to reset the talent on your team.”“Your first hire should always be a loan partner.”“You have to know what your specific value proposition is before you hire help.”“Where you are at in your business is going to be different than anyone else.”Key Takeaways:Balanced loan officers are not built to do everything in the process. If you have to over engineer your systems and processes to catch your team from making mistakes, you have the wrong team members. There is a lot of talent our there that can help you grow your business. Now is the perfect time to build the business that you want. Never talk bad about any person who your customers or partners will have contact with.
